V2 Update — Major Expansion
Chrome Warrior V2 is a major expansion bringing the game from 13 to 17 stages across 7 worlds. Two entirely new environments join the fight: Ocean Depths, where you swim through coral reefs and dodge sharks in underwater caverns with buoyancy physics and water currents, and Orbital Station, a low-gravity space platform where massive jumps carry you across station gaps and through airlock corridors.
V2 also introduces a character select system with three warriors (Assault, Recon, and Heavy), each with unique stats and starting abilities. A new backstory text crawl sets the scene, and ball tunnels — narrow passages only accessible in gyroscope ball mode — hide bonus diamonds throughout every stage.
The shield power-up is now a timed 8-second invulnerability bubble with a visual countdown ring, making boss fights more strategic. Weapon cooldowns show directly on your character, and a new How To Play screen (press H on the title) explains every mechanic, pickup, and the diamond chain combo system.
A new Oxygene/64 music track inspired by Jean-Michel Jarre in Rob Hubbard's C64 idiom plays across the new worlds, and a world jump feature (press 1-7 on the title screen) lets returning players skip straight to any world.

CHROME WARRIOR - Original
An homage to the golden age of Commodore 64 action games, inspired by the legendary Turrican series by Manfred Trenz and Factor 5.
Suit up in the Chrome Warrior power armour and blast your way through 13 stages across 5 worlds. Battle alien hordes, navigate treacherous platforms, discover secret rooms, and defeat five massive multi-phase bosses.
